Many a DJ will take a different approach when selecting dance music. For DJ’s, combining the old and the new is what dance music is all about. Whether it is in mash-ups or remixes, this has forever been the way that people thought about creating dance mix music. Knowing what kind of music the kids are listening to past and present is what it’s all about. Chances are good a song will make it into your mix if you hear it playing on a cell phone ring tone, but just because it’s on your cell phone doesn’t mean that you should only use the latest music hits. There are many older songs that have withstood the test of time and would do well in your mix, and believe me, people will be happy to dance to that music again.

White Stripes' White pens poem about Detroit (AP)

In this June 20, 2007 file photo, musician Jack White of the rock band 'The White Stripes' performs in West Hollywood, Calif. The singer-guitarist says he's frustrated by a sense that his thoughts about Detroit have been misrepresented since he moved from the Motor City to Nashville, Tenn. two years ago. (AP Photo/Dan Steinberg)AP - DETROIT (AP) — Singer-guitarist Jack White has penned a poem expressing his strong feelings for Detroit to clear up any misconceptions about how the White Stripes frontman feels about his hometown.
